Personal loans and personal lines of credit are a couple of preferred possibilities for users looking to borrow funds in the place of pledging a hard resource, like a property otherwise vehicle, as the security.
While they possess much in keeping, one another have quite certain apps predicated on needs. How do you determine which one is right for you? It’s all in the way you intend to use the money.
How Personal loans and you may Lines of credit Was Similar
Both signature loans and you may credit lines try investment wanted to customers of the a lender. They are signature loans, definition they may not be protected of the a difficult asset your financial can repossess in the event the debtor non-payments.
According to your personal credit rating and credit score, a lender could offer possibly alternative, based on exactly why you need certainly to borrow the money. Sooner or later, that have a personal bank loan you earn a lump sum, and with a personal line of credit you earn the experience to withdraw money more than the precise timeframe, around an exact restrict.
“Personal loans be more out of a vintage borrowing from the bank plan, planned in a way that you’re getting an amount of currency to maintain something that you have to get otherwise re-finance, and you are clearly attending have a cost plan,” states Andy Laino, a monetary coordinator to have Prudential. “A personal line of credit behaves a lot more like credit cards account, and also you just use what you need and you can pay it off flexibly that have the very least fee.”
The method for often capital line starts with a software, that’s constantly finished online. Into the software, you will be asked to provide facts about your own property, income, and you may obligations. As with every funding programs, the financial institution will additionally consult and you will factor in your credit report.
In the event your borrowing, earnings, and you may debt-to-earnings ratio is actually satisfactory – predicated on conditions you to definitely vary because of the financial – you can get a deal off financial support. When you’re unsecured unsecured loans constantly range between $500 in order to $50,100000, an unsecured line of credit can range out-of $1,100000 so you can $100,000 with respect to the borrower’s creditworthiness.
How Signature loans and you will Credit lines Are different
Even though there try parallels ranging from both traces out-of capital, a consumer loan and you can line of credit enjoys completely different software. An important differences when considering the 2 come in the eye costs, exactly how money are available readily available, and just how you have to pay they right back throughout the years.
Difference in Interest levels
“Essentially, signature loans have a lower interest than your own range out of borrowing,” claims Jason Krueger, a monetary coordinator which have Ameriprise Financial, because the toward second the fresh borrower never draw additional money and you will have to go after a fees schedule.

The average unsecured loan interest rate are % from inside the 2020, considering Bankrate, it can be reduced given that ten.3% getting individuals which have excellent borrowing. That comes even close to the average to 16% to own credit cards, centered on CreditCards, and this shares an owner having NextAdvisor and you will Bankrate.
Difference in How Fund Is Paid
Having a credit line, consumers is continually mark currency as much as the fresh new predefined credit limit. This provides her or him much more independency, because they may take only the precise count they require, more than a long time frame. If you decide for a consumer loan, you will only rating a lump sum payment shortly after.
Signature loans is paid back more attacks off 6 months right up so you’re able to seven ages, depending on the financial, while you are lines of credit are left open for much stretched, some even indefinitely.
“A credit line is more when you yourself have much more short-term need, or need exchangeability, or wish to have the flexibleness of creating a larger get, and you may pay it back” more than an extended schedule, states Tom Parrish, manager out of U.S. user credit device management for BMO Harris Bank.
